Scaling AWS multi-region and account logs delivery to Grafana Cloud

This blog post explores a scalable architecture for centralized log monitoring in multi-region, multi-account AWS environments. The proposed solution leverages AWS CloudWatch account-level subscription filters to efficiently deliver logs from various sources to Grafana Cloud, a unified platform for log analysis, visualization, and alerting. By consolidating logs from disparate sources, organizations can gain improved visibility, streamline troubleshooting, enhance security and compliance, and optimize performance across their cloud infrastructure. The article provides a detailed overview of the architecture, highlighting the benefits of this approach and guiding readers on implementing this scalable log delivery solution.

East-West traffic routing between AWS Local Zones using Megaport’s Network-as-a-Service (NaaS)

AWS Local Zones offer low-latency access to AWS services for customers in metropolitan areas. As Local Zones adoption increases, customers can design highly available architectures by using Local Zones. By leveraging Megaport’s Cloud Router and Virtual Cross Connects, customers can optimize east-west traffic between Local Zones, reducing latency. This enables them to build resilient, high-performance architectures with improved network connectivity between Local Zones for their applications without having to route through parent regions.
